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Roughton Road to Bere Alston start from as little as £34.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Roughton Road to Bere Alston start from £196.40 one way, or £197.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Roughton Road to Bere Alston are available for £250.80 one way, or £430.60 return

Facilities and Ticketing at Roughton Road

Though Roughton Road doesn't boast expansive facilities, it ensures convenience with key amenities. The station is equipped with ticket machines where travelers can purchase and collect tickets bought online. However, there's no staffed ticket office, and those requiring assistance may need to plan accordingly. An induction loop is available for those with hearing impairments.

Accessibility at this station is a consideration, given that step-free access is not available. The station involves a steep flight of steps and a ramp to reach the platform, which might not be suitable for everyone. Passengers who require step-free access should head to nearby Cromer station, located just over a mile away.

Onward Travel from Roughton Road

When it comes to onward travel, Roughton Road provides options despite its size. Replacement bus services, when necessary, operate from the station's entrance on Roughton Road. However, options like local taxis or car hire services are not readily available directly from the station; travelers might need to pre-arrange such services to ensure a smooth journey.

Facilities at Bere Alston Station

If you're looking to buy or collect tickets at Bere Alston, it's important to plan ahead. The station lacks a ticket office and ticket machines, and currently does not support smartcard issuance or validation. For the hearing-impaired, an induction loop is available. While there’s no waiting lounge or toilet facilities, those traveling with accessibility needs will appreciate the step-free access to the platform from the car park. There's a single accessible parking space available, ensuring easy drop-off and pick-up.

Bere Alston has no staff on-site, yet there are help points and information available from a dedicated station helpline. If you require assistance, it's possible to book this in advance with the national rail services. While the station doesn’t have CCTV, luggage storage, or refreshment facilities, it offers 14 free car parking spaces, making it a convenient spot for starting your journey.

Onward Travel Options

Traveling beyond Bere Alston is feasible with some planning. Although there are no taxis stationed at the site, the car park at the front of the station facilitates access for private transport options. If you’re looking for public transport, informative resources can be found online, offering bus timetables and connections with local services. For those traveling to airports, the station provides guidance on changing at various stations for the best connectivity to London’s Heathrow and Gatwick Airports, as well as Bristol Airport.
